What is the first step of DNA replication?

A. Free nucleotides bond together in the correct sequence.

B. A single-stranded RNA molecule forms.

C. The DNA transfers its information to RNA through an amino acid.

D. The DNA molecule unzips along weak hydrogen bonds.

Answers

Answer:

D

Explanation:

The first step in DNA replication is to 'unzip' the double helix structure of the DNA molecule. This is carried out by an enzyme, called helicase which breaks the hydrogen bonds? holding the complementary bases of DNA together

DNA replication is the biological process of producing two identical replicas of DNA from one original DNA molecule. The option (D) is correct.


What is DNA replication?

DNA replication is the process by which a double-stranded DNA molecule is copied to produce two identical DNA molecules. Replication is an essential process because, whenever a cell divides, the two new daughter cells must contain the same genetic information, or DNA, as the parent cell.

Moreover, DNA must replicate (copy) itself so that each resulting cell after mitosis and cell division has the same DNA as the parent cell. All these cells, the parent cell and the two new daughter cells, are genetically identical.

Therefore, DNA replication is the process of creating two identical daughter strands of DNA. DNA replication occurs in the nucleus in eukaryotic cells and in the nucleoid region in prokaryotic cells. DNA replication occurs in S phase during the cell cycle prior to cell division.

Fermentation does not produce ATP. Why is fermentation such an important process in cells

Answers

Answer:

In humans we go through Lactic Acid Fermination

Explanation:

It is important because after glycolysis we have the elctron carrier NAD+ reduced to NADH and we cant continue glycolysis until we have NADH back to NAD+ so all lactic acid fermintation does it removed the electron and allow glycolysis to continue. It should be noted that fermintation occurs when there is no oxygen / not enough to continue cellular respiration so we rely on glycolysis to produce very little ATP while oxygen is replenished,

The stage of meiosis where the chromosomes do not move apart equally and cause chromosomal abnormalities is

Answers

Answer: anaphase

Explanation: Nondisjunction can occur during anaphase of mitosis, meiosis I, or meiosis II. During anaphase, sister chromatids (or homologous chromosomes for meiosis I), will separate and move to opposite poles of the cell, pulled by microtubules

A scientist has been tracking and studying a population of deer in Yellowstone National Park. He surveys the population every six months. Usually, the population is thriving and has a gene pool with a wide variety of traits. But during one six-month period, an event occurred that affected the population, and when the scientist returned, the amount of genetic variation had decreased significantly. Which of the following is most likely the event that occurred to change the population? Yellowstone National Park expanded its borders. A population of wolves was introduced into Yellowstone National Park. The amount of disease in the deer population decreased. More grass and shrubs were planted in Yellowstone National Park.

Answers

Answer:

[tex]\boxed {\boxed {\sf B. \ A \ population \ of \ wolves \ was \ introduced \ to \ Yellowstone \ National \ Park }}[/tex]

Explanation:

Let's evaluate each choice. Remember we are looking for an event to decrease the genetic variation and population.

A. Yellowstone expanded its borders

If the park expanded, it's likely the population would increase. There would be more space and resources for the deer.

B. A population of wolves was introduced

A wolf is a predator that preys on deer. If they were introduced, they would use the deer as a food source and decrease the population.

B seems like a good answer, but let's check the others.

C. The amount of disease in the deer population decreased.

This would help the deer population. Less disease means fewer deaths and a greater population.

D. More grass and shrubs were planted in Yellowstone

Deer are herbivores, so grass and shrubs would provide more food. This would keep the deer nourished and healthy, meaning a greater population.

The best answer choice is B: A population of wolves was introduced into Yellowstone National Park
